I think it is unrealistic for Cakewalk to provide a super DAW and sample library. I would rather they focus on the DAW. Buy the sample library somewhere else. Meanwhile, stability and efficiency of the DAW is most important. If you can't afford a sample library, then it is not fair to expect an expensive one just included in the DAW at these kind of prices. I would rather Cakewalk stay out of the sample business and focus on a stable DAW with a super audio engine and glitche free.

I've been Mac based (MacBook Pro) for a few years now, and have had no problems (not one) running Windows 7 and various iterations of Sonar under Bootcamp. In fact, Windows (and thus Sonar) actually perform much better this way than any high spec'd PC laptop I've ever owned and used for mobile recording/performing.
What exactly is the issue?

Even if some new content was provided for DP and SD, they're still *far* behind Kontakt, Omnisphere, etc. I'd much rather Cakewalk focus on Sonar... There's only so much development time/resources. Leave sample libraries and virtual instruments to folks who are expert developers in that realm.

I'm going to fly the flag for DimPro a bit. I'd be astounded for a DAW to include something as comprehensive as Kontakt as a freebie. It'd be nice, of course, but it's hardly to be expected. As a freebie to get you up and running while you've not got a full on paid for alternative, it's really great. I still use it from time to time, and on commercially released stuff. Even though it's showing its age slightly, and a bit of a refresh would be welcome, I think it still holds up well as a bundle item.
